#Bedrocks clients crash

148 messages ยท Page 1 of 1 (latest)

sudden moth
#

hi all i got a isseu that all my bedrock clients are disconnected pretty quick and I'm trying to search for a solution but i feel more noob every second. I can't find it so I made a dump

https://dump.geysermc.org/FN65fsYN9hfQm8NXavYvEENkNxss0M7s

Is somebody able to guide me the correct way to solve this issue

median sinewBOT
tropic hatch
sudden moth
#

No, just wallking around, or chopping trees, or digging in sand, I've tested myself and it happens around 10 seconds after they are logging in

sudden moth
#

how do I do that?

tropic hatch
sudden moth
#

I dont see a message, the client is crashed when i'm disconnected

tropic hatch
#

any lag before that?

sudden moth
#

No lag at all

median sinewBOT
sudden moth
#

A piece of the log

[231642] [epollEventLoopGroup-3-1/INFO]: /xxx.xxx.xxx.xxx:53559 tried to connect!
[231643] [epollEventLoopGroup-4-2/INFO]: Player connected with username MiWaMedia9345
[231643] [tcpClientSession-7-2/INFO]: MiWaMedia9345 (logged in as: MiWaMedia9345) has connected to remote java server on address xxx.xxx.xxx.xxx
[231643] [pool-3-thread-2/INFO]: Floodgate player who is logged in as .MiWaMedia9345 00000000-0000-0000-0009-01f3cbdb9845 joined
[231643] [Server thread/INFO]: .MiWaMedia9345[/83.87.121.126:53275] logged in with entity id 3140 at (-64.69999, 72.0, 60.45317)
[231643] [Server thread/INFO]: Floodgate player logged in as .MiWaMedia9345 joined (UUID: 00000000-0000-0000-0009-01f3cbdb9845)
[231643] [Server thread/INFO]: .MiWaMedia9345 joined the game
[231643] [tcpClientSession-7-2/WARN]: Downstream packet error! Cannot invoke "com.github.steveice10.mc.protocol.data.game.recipe.RecipeType.ordinal()" because "type" is null
[23:17:31] [Server thread/WARN]: Mismatch in destroy block pos: class_2338{x=-64, y=68, z=56} class_2338{x=-66, y=68, z=57}
[232011] [tcpClientSession-7-2/INFO]: MiWaMedia9345 has disconnected from remote Java server on address 149.102.134.182 because of Bedrock client timed out
[232011] [Netty Epoll Server IO #65/INFO]: Floodgate player logged in as .MiWaMedia9345 disconnected
[232011] [Server thread/INFO]: .MiWaMedia9345 lost connection: Disconnected
[232011] [Server thread/INFO]: .MiWaMedia9345 left the game
[232011] [Server thread/INFO]: [voicechat] Disconnecting client .MiWaMedia9345

tropic hatch
#

hmmmmmmmmmmmmm

sudden moth
#

do you hava a clue? or do you want to know more?

tropic hatch
sudden moth
tropic hatch
sudden moth
#

i"m to noob to this matter... is there a wat to find out which one that is?

tropic hatch
sudden moth
#

kicks kicks is a mod? command?

tropic hatch
sudden moth
#

ohhhh ok, i need to figure that out...

tropic hatch
#

your problem is wierd and am not an offcial support :D, you may wait for a developer or try to figure it out

sudden moth
#

i hope somebody else have more tips and trucs too, I cant believe i'm the only one

sudden moth
sudden moth
#

I've remove almost all my mods but the issue is still going on... I give up! This is not working I guess

sudden moth
#

Nobody else has a clue to my issue?

median sinewBOT
cosmic escarp
#

The client is kicked, or they actually crash?

sudden moth
cosmic escarp
#

Could you send your server IP and what to do to reproduce the crash? I'd link to join and try to capture some packets

sudden moth
#

Sorry for the late reply... Working night shift is messing my live a bit

Address: 45.85.250.88
bedrock Port: 26567
Java Port: 26565

Just dig a dirt block with your hands, your clients will crash, walking around after 5 mins, your client will crash

sudden moth
#

@cosmic escarp did you succeed with logging in on the server?

cosmic escarp
#

I have been busy this weekend updating to 1.20.70 so haven't had a chance to join. ill take a look now

#

yep that sure does instantly crash my client

cosmic escarp
#

I'm of course even more confused given it says you're running geyser fabric

sudden moth
#

EUHMMM..... How is that possible, i really use FABRIC indeed, no forge for me

sudden moth
sudden moth
cosmic escarp
#

i put this ip: 45.85.250.88 and port 25565

sudden moth
cosmic escarp
#

this is what happens when i try to join with a vanilla java client so

median sinewBOT
cosmic escarp
#

and on fabric:

#

if vanilla clients cannot join your server then bedrock won't be able to either

median sinewBOT
#
Pinging server: 45.85.250.88
Java

MOTD:

We Touch Grass

Players: 0/4
Version: 1.20.1 (763)

Bedrock

Unable to find Bedrock server at the requested address

cosmic escarp
#

@sudden moth you're sure that's the correct ip?

sudden moth
sudden moth
cosmic escarp
#

seeing as its giving 1.20.1 as the version

sudden moth
#

otherwise this is also possible:

eu6285856.g-portal.game
nexusepulum.g-portal.works

sudden moth
cosmic escarp
#

well... thats the ip you said: 45.85.250.88

#

are you sure the port is 25565 and there's not an srv record?

sudden moth
#

yes, I see that but in my client I use: 45.85.250.88:26565 and I'm logged in on my server, so I really don't understand it (this is JAVA)

median sinewBOT
#
Pinging server: eu6285856.g-portal.game
Java

MOTD:

Play together with the community

Players: 0/200
Version: 1.20.4 (765)

Bedrock

Unable to find Bedrock server at the requested address

cosmic escarp
#

no, if you used 45.85.250.88:26565 it's not going to work

#

you have an srv record

sudden moth
#

For bedrock i use: 45.85.250.88:26567

cosmic escarp
#

oh sorry i think im just dyslexic

#

i read 26565 as 25565

sudden moth
#

Oh, I was so confused about what went wrong... After years of playing, I thought I could do this, but it's harder than I expected.

cosmic escarp
#

well using my own geyser instance im not crashing immediately like i was on bedrock using yours

#

oop nevermind there i go

#

just took longer

sudden moth
#

Looking forward what you think what the problem is

median sinewBOT
cosmic escarp
#

idk this is a tough one since now im just not crashing

sudden moth
#

On java everything works without issues, what ever you choose to do...

on Bedrock everything goes wrong as soon as you start mining resources

cosmic escarp
#

well ive gotten past that part somehow... twice i joined broke blocks crashed right then

sudden moth
#

ohhh thats even more weird I guess

cosmic escarp
#

yeah idk im just not crashing anymore on my standalone instance

median sinewBOT
#
Pinging server: 45.85.250.88:26567
Java

Unable to find Java server at the requested address

Bedrock

MOTD:

Play together with the community
Join our Discord: Discord.gg/rfA7b4RAEh

Players: 0/200
Version: 1.20.60 (649)

cosmic escarp
#

on yours though i still crash

sudden moth
#

java is reachable on 45.85.250.88:26565, is that the issue?

cosmic escarp
#

hmmm?

#

no I mean I ran my own geyser instance to join 45.85.250.88:26565

sudden moth
#

ohhhh ok,

cosmic escarp
#

and on that i dont seem to be crashing

#

as much,,,

sudden moth
#

I guess I did something wrong

cosmic escarp
#

and on yours as well I'm not after joining a few times

#

so idk if it only happens when the chunks first load in or something

sudden moth
cosmic escarp
#

im not really sure. could you try leaving so the spawn chunks unload when i leave?

sudden moth
#

i'm gone

cosmic escarp
#

yeah idk what to really do then... definetely did crash a few times but most of the time i dont

sudden moth
#

That's so weird. I want your bedrock client instead of the one I have because it's crashing the whole time as soon if i'm breakiing some block, even when i'm waiting for a few minuts it happens. And not only with me but also others from multiple locations...

cosmic escarp
#

what platform is yours?

sudden moth
#

But if you dont know it... I guess we dont kwno it either

#

From the Windows Store using the Windows 11 x64?

#

But I've got apple players too ans also phone users

cosmic escarp
#

doing my best to crash but its not happening xD

#

hmmm wait

#

do you have a mod that messes with tress?

sudden moth
#

haha, that's something different... Let me login to see if it happens to me too att his moment

cosmic escarp
#

because when i broke one the whole tree dissappeared and that crashed me

sudden moth
#

there i went ๐Ÿ˜„

cosmic escarp
#

hmm i see a pattern maybe but im not entirely sure. seems to happen only when i pick up items that are new to the geyser instance

#

yep... thats it

#

thats... really odd lol

sudden moth
#

very impressive , haha

#

I think it will make no sense now but hope you will find a reason for this strange behaviour

cosmic escarp
#

yeah thats a tough one... seems to happen right when the item is picked up though

cosmic escarp
#

@sudden moth could you try with this build and see if you crash? basically try to pick up as many new items in survival as possible

sudden moth
#

Sorry, I fell asleep yesterday! It was 4AM for me ๐Ÿ˜›

But I've removed the snapshot version, installed your version, and rebooted the server, so if you want, you can give it a try ๐Ÿ™‚

I've tried a few times to log in, log out, break some blocks, and walk; for now, I have zero issues! So, whatever you have done, you have found the solution!

Is this coming in the upcoming updates too? Or Should I never update till further notice?

sudden moth
#

Your amazing good!! Thank you for that...

cosmic escarp
#

the issue was the server sending empty recipe update packets which apparently crashes bedrock

#

note i still was not able to craft anything on bedrock (not sure if that's intentional or not)

cosmic escarp
sudden moth
#

ohhhhhhhhhhh? Really... Euhm... I wasn't aware of this... On Java, you can craft things... Let me have a look at that.

median sinewBOT
sudden moth
cosmic escarp
#

well if you can get joining on a purely vanilla client working id check if thats the case on there as well

sudden moth
sudden moth
#

So I found out what it is; as soon as I've put in a mod that does something with blocks (any till now, it doesn't matter which one), then it will not work in bedrock. Is there a way to get those recipes in bedrock or to disable those recipes within bedrock via geyser?

cosmic escarp
#

cc @shrewd sage ^

shrewd sage
#

are all recipes broken, or just those that output these custom blocks?

cosmic escarp
#

All

shrewd sage
#

oh

#

that's.. odd

cosmic escarp
#

But also you can't join with vanilla so like

#

Idk how any of this is even working

shrewd sage
#

how tf does that work...?

#

like, with geyser

cosmic escarp
#

ยฏ_(ใƒ„)_/ยฏ

cosmic escarp
shrewd sage
#

!!logs gonna need logs for this one.. if the client aint getting any recipes, geyser should be complaining about that

median sinewBOT
sudden moth
shrewd sage
sudden moth
#

Here you have a few uncensored ones

#

If you want to login @shrewd sage the details are here above mentioned

shrewd sage
#

well, the issue is fairly clearly seen here - you have a mod that's sending recipes without a recipe type, which fully breaks geyser's recipe translator

#

in other words, a vanilla client would also complain about the unknown recipe type

#

Geyser isn't designed for a modded server, since we don't know what mods do and don't do - if a vanilla client can join (which it doesnt seem to able to here), Geyser should work too. No idea how you're in a situation where a non-modded vanilla Java client cannot join but Geyser can; but that's ultimately what's causing the issues here

sudden moth
shrewd sage
sudden moth
sudden moth
#

thats why it make no sense for me

cosmic escarp